Wednesday, September 12, 2007Public Fruit? Also what do walnut 'fruits' look like?Has anyone ever heard this term before? Apparently this term means fruit that by law belongs to the public and therefore anyone can pick it. Have you ever driven down a road and seen an apple tree with branches extending over the road way? Well that is an example of public fruit because the fruit is located on or hanging over public property. This includes side walks, roadways, and parking lots.
